How Does Chick-fil-A Robot Delivery Actually Work?
So, how does this whole Chick-fil-A robot delivery thing actually go down? It's pretty neat, honestly. Think of it less like a self-driving car and more like a highly sophisticated, temperature-controlled cooler on wheels. These robots aren't designed to navigate complex city streets on their own – at least not yet! Instead, they typically operate within a more controlled environment, like a college campus or a specific, designated delivery zone. The process usually starts with you placing your order through the Chick-fil-A app or a partner delivery service. Once your delicious meal is prepared, it's loaded into the robot. These aren't just any old boxes, mind you. The robots are equipped with special compartments designed to keep your food at the optimal temperature, ensuring that your nuggets stay crispy and your milkshakes remain frosty. They have built-in GPS and sensors to navigate their predetermined routes. Think of them like super-smart delivery drones, but on the ground. They follow specific paths, avoiding obstacles and ensuring a safe and efficient journey from the restaurant to your location. When the robot arrives, you'll typically receive a notification on your phone. You can then meet the robot, often at a designated drop-off point, and unlock its compartment using a code or a quick scan from your app. It's contactless, efficient, and honestly, kind of a novelty! Potential Challenges and the Future of Automated Food Delivery
While Chick-fil-A robot delivery sounds incredibly promising, it's not without its hurdles. One of the biggest challenges is infrastructure and regulation. Robots need to operate safely within existing public spaces. This means navigating sidewalks, dealing with pedestrians, and adhering to local laws and regulations, which are still evolving for autonomous devices. Cities and municipalities are still figuring out how to integrate these robots into their urban landscapes safely and efficiently. Another significant challenge is scalability and cost. While robots might reduce labor costs in the long term, the initial investment in the technology, maintenance, and charging infrastructure can be substantial. Making these systems cost-effective for widespread adoption across thousands of locations is a major undertaking. Then there's the weather factor. Robots might struggle to operate reliably in harsh weather conditions like heavy rain, snow, or ice, which could impact the consistency of delivery. Human drivers are generally more adaptable to varying weather. Customer acceptance and integration also play a role. While many find it novel, some customers might prefer human interaction or find the process of meeting a robot confusing. Ensuring a seamless and user-friendly experience for everyone is crucial. Finally, security and vandalism are concerns. Autonomous robots operating in public can be vulnerable to theft or damage. Protecting these valuable assets is paramount.
